Wood Window Service in Bradenton, FL
Wood window services encompass a range of projects focused on the repair, restoration, and maintenance of traditional wooden windows. These services often include replacing rotted or damaged wood, refinishing surfaces to restore their appearance, and upgrading hardware for improved functionality. Homeowners typically seek these services to enhance the aesthetic appeal of their property, improve energy efficiency, or preserve the historic character of their home. Before requesting wood window services, property owners should consider the condition of their existing windows, the desired outcome-such as restoration versus replacement-and any specific style or period features they wish to maintain.
Understanding the scope of work involved is essential for property owners considering wood window services. Projects can range from minor repairs to complete refurbishments, including sash replacement, sealing gaps, or refinishing frames. It is helpful to know the age of the windows, the type of wood used, and any previous repairs or modifications. Clarifying these details can assist in selecting the most appropriate approach to ensure durability, aesthetic appeal, and proper functionality of the windows for years to come.

Common Wood Window Service Jobs
Wood window restoration - revitalizes aging frames to enhance appearance and functionality.
Window repair - addresses issues like rot, cracks, and broken panes for improved performance.
Re-glazing services - replaces worn or damaged window putty to prevent drafts and leaks.
Custom wood window fabrication - creates new frames tailored to specific sizes and styles.
Historic wood window preservation - maintains original features while ensuring durability and safety.
Wood window maintenance - provides cleaning, sealing, and protective treatments to extend lifespan.
Wood Window Service Questions
What types of wood windows are serviced? Services include repairs, restoration, and replacement for various styles such as double-hung, casement, and picture windows.
Can damaged wood windows be restored? Yes, many wood windows can be repaired through wood replacement, sealing, and refinishing to extend their lifespan.
What signs indicate a wood window needs service? Common signs include rotting wood, drafts, difficulty opening or closing, and visible cracks or warping.
Are finishing and sealing part of the service? Yes, services often include refinishing, sealing, and repainting to protect wood surfaces and improve appearance.
